As Sr. Product Manager Insurance Platform Services, you will work cross-functionally to guide products from conception to launch by connecting the technical vision and specific solutions needed to solve business and customer problems.

You will break down complex problems into steps that drive product development. You will support cross-functional teams focused on improving the customer experience, modernizing our experience and platforms, and leapfrogging the competition to grow and maintain market share.

About This Role

If selected, you will be responsible for working with Technology and Business on requirements, describing and managing the solution of a specific product or initiative, while also coordinating / communicating between different workstreams.

The ideal candidate will be comfortable rolling up their sleeves to do the work, while also influencing organizational change through proper scoping, process improvement, and positive team dynamics.

The ideal candidate is excellent at :

  • Leading cross-functional teams that drive results during product discovery and product delivery.
  • Synthesizing business, market, and platform data to identify opportunities, size them, and turn insights into requirements.
  • Owning and prioritizing the long-term (6+ months) product roadmap to deliver on business outcomes, working closely with a cross-functional team to ensure that all the right resources are aligned to ensure that your team will be successful.
  • Leveraging modern architecture & great design to identify problem-solution fit.
  • Evaluating trade-offs and negotiating requirements.
  • Creating and using compelling, informative artifacts to influence stakeholders (ex. Vision, Roadmaps, Features / Epics, Progress Updates, etc.).
  • Understanding of current and future state architecture.
  • Evaluating and decomposing user needs into technical features and stories.
  • Hands-on experience with building, implementing, and monitoring APIs.
  • Identifying and measuring KPIs (Key Performance Indicators), with an eye to adjusting and refining your roadmap as the data dictates.
  • Having an end-to-end understanding of features and how they fit into the larger ecosystem to be able to anticipate impacts from changes in other parts of the business.
  • Coaching and mentoring other Product Managers.
